N = int(input()) K = int(input()) dp = [[[0] * 2 for j in range(61)] for i in range(N + 1)] dp[0][0][0] = 1 dp[0][0][1] = 1 for i in range(1, N + 1): if i <= K: for deme in range(4, 7): for j in range(61): if j + deme <= 60: dp[i][j + deme][0] += dp[i - 1][j][0] / 3 else: for deme in range(1, 7): for j in range(61): if j + deme <= 60: dp[i][j + deme][0] += dp[i - 1][j][0] / 6 for deme in range(1, 7): for j in range(61): if j + deme <= 60: dp[i][j + deme][1] += dp[i - 1][j][1] / 6 ans = 0 for i in range(61): for j in range(i + 1, 61): ans += dp[-1][j][0] * dp[-1][i][1] print(ans)